Cook time 10 min
Prep time 5 min
Ingredients:
2 garlic cloves
1 cinnamon stick
1 tsp lemon juice
Spiced apple tea is a warm and comforting beverage that brings together the flavors of fruit, spice, and subtle hints of garlic and lemon. Perfect for chilly days or as a soothing drink in the evenings, this unique tea blend is both delicious and aromatic. Here’s how you can make it with a few simple ingredients.
Instructions:
1. Prepare Your Ingredients:
- Peel and crush the garlic cloves to release their flavor.
- Measure out 1 teaspoon (5g) of fresh lemon juice.
2. Boil the Water:
- In a medium-sized pot, bring 3 cups (approximately 720ml) of water to a rolling boil.
3. Add Ingredients to the Boiling Water:
- Once the water is boiling, lower the heat to medium and add the crushed garlic cloves and the cinnamon stick to the pot.
4. Simmer the Mixture:
- Allow the mixture to simmer for about 10 minutes. This will help infuse the water with the flavors of garlic and cinnamon.
5. Strain the Tea:
- After simmering, remove the pot from the heat. Carefully strain the mixture to remove the garlic cloves and cinnamon stick, ensuring only the infused liquid remains.
6. Add Lemon Juice:
- Pour the strained tea into cups and add 1 teaspoon of lemon juice to each cup, stirring well to combine.
7. Serve and Enjoy:
- Your Spiced Apple Tea is now ready to be enjoyed! Serve hot and savor the warming blend of garlic, cinnamon, and lemon.
